- 0BDepartment of Labor and Industries Application For Construction Contractor Registration PO Box 44450 Contractor Registration Olympia WA 98504-4450 Application Fee: $150.20 ### Register as a Construction Contractor in Washington Step 1: Choose Your Business Structure (Entity…
- Corporate structures should first file with Secretary of State (SOS).
- This includes corporations, Limited Partnerships, LLP, and LLCs: Apply online: www.secstate.wa.gov/corps All Business Structur
